What is the difference between Quality Assurance Risk Manager vs Quality Control Specialist?

AspectQuality Assurance Risk ManagerQuality Control Specialist
CertificationsISO 9001, Six Sigma, CQEISO 9001, Six Sigma, CQE
Work EnvironmentRisk assessment, process improvement, complianceProduct inspection, testing, defect identification
Industry UsageManufacturing, healthcare, aerospaceManufacturing, food production, electronics

The Quality Assurance Risk Manager focuses on identifying and mitigating risks in processes to ensure quality standards are met, often involving risk assessments and compliance. In contrast, the Quality Control Specialist primarily conducts product inspections and tests to detect defects. Both roles require similar certifications and are integral to quality management but differ in scope and focus.

What is quality assurance in risk management?

In the context of a Quality Assurance Risk Manager, quality assurance in risk management involves systematically identifying, assessing, and mitigating potential risks that could impact product quality or operational processes. It includes implementing standards, conducting audits, and using tools like risk assessments to ensure compliance and reduce errors, thereby maintaining product integrity and customer satisfaction.

The Customer Relations Associate is a Healthcare Educator who represents the company to investigate, evaluate and resolve product/medical complaints worldwide per FDA/ISO requirements.

Monitor feedback activity using the complaint handling system to assess seriousness of adverse reactions and provide complaint resolution while promoting customer satisfaction.

Provide education, product and service information while ensuring a satisfactory resolution.

Other key responsibilities include: managing product returns, identifying quality signals and processing reimbursement claims. Be a facilitator of the importance of quality and compliance awareness for internal colleagues

Investigate complaints – Evaluate medical complaints to determine filing requirements per MDR/GMP regulations and other regulatory requirements.

Investigate and document non-medical complaints as necessary.

Request and compile information for claims relating to adverse reactions; coordinate the reimbursement process.

Review complaint files for accuracy and completeness per GMP regulations.

Investigate and document account and consumer complaints/concerns and inquiries.

Participates in investigations, audits, cross-functional teams, and other related duties as assigned by management.
